WorkSpace is a specialist division of McLaughlin Harvey, as a specialist Facilities Management Provider, we strive to build strong collaborative partnerships with all our clients through the delivery of a best-in-class service, harnessed by the technical expertise of our directly employed Engineers. As part of our business growth strategy, we are seeking to recruit an experienced FM Technician - Refrigeration to enhance our Facilities Management Team within the WorkSpace Division. We are a forward-thinking Company with an established presence across the UK and Ireland.

Our values We Commit, We Care, We Collaborate shape how we work with our clients, partners, and each other.

Why join us?

  • Exciting Projects – Work on varied sector projects and leave a lasting legacy
  • Career Growth – Clear progression pathways and continuous professional development
  • Collaborative Culture – Be part of a team that values innovation, integrity, and a commitment to excellence
  • Competitive Package – Enjoy a competitive salary and great benefits including volunteering days (Check out our full list of benefits on our website)

What you will be doing

The successful candidate would be responsible for maintaining and repairing a range of refrigeration equipment including building services across a variety of client locations within Northern Ireland.
